26 March 2014
Leading Scottish independent law firm bto solicitors has announced the appointment of Alan Borthwick as its new Chairman. Alan will assume the role on 1 April 2014 when current longstanding Chairman, Willie Young, retires from the firm to pursue his other interests.
Alan has been a Partner in the firm for more than three decades. As well as being the head of bto’s property and real estate team, he is on the board of a number of charities.
Commenting on his new appointment, Alan said: “I am absolutely thrilled to be appointed as Chairman of bto. Since joining the firm over 30 years ago I have worked with extremely talented people, including my predecessor Willie Young, so to have the opportunity to lead the whole bto team is a very exciting prospect.
On behalf of the partnership, I would like to thank Willie for his outstanding contribution to the development of the firm during his six years as Chairman and before that as our Managing Partner. Willie’s invaluable input and assured direction has been fundamental in ensuring the steady and continuous growth and success of bto, with partner numbers more than doubling under his leadership.”
Willie Young, in turn, welcomed Alan to the role: “It is great news for bto that Alan has been elected as Chairman. Having worked closely with Alan for many years, I know that I am leaving the position in highly skilled and capable hands.”
